Many years ago scientists started to notice that children who were born and raised in areas with naturally occurring fluoride in drinking water had fewer cavities than those in other areas.
Fluoride absorbed by your body when teeth are forming (from the mother’s pregnancy to early childhood) integrates into the structure of enamel and makes it stronger. After teeth erupt, fluoride found in your toothpaste, mouthwash, or what your dentist places on your teeth still has a positive effect on your teeth. It strengthens the enamel and reduces the chance of tooth decay.
If you have children and live in an area that has no fluoride in its drinking water, you should consult your dentist or physician about fluoride tablets available for children.
